变参数蠕变损伤本构模型及其工程应用

摘    要: 考虑岩体的流变损伤劣化效应,建立一个变参数的蠕变损伤本构模型,该模型将岩体流变力学参数看作是非定常的,认为岩体流变参数随时间逐渐弱化,从而直观反映材料的损伤劣化过程。推导该蠕变损伤本构模型的三维差分表达式,并通过C++与FISH编程对有限差分软件FLAC3D进行二次开发,实现本构模型的程序化。将该模型应用于大岗山水电站坝基边坡工程,基于现场压缩蠕变试验,反演坝区岩体的蠕变损伤参数,通过坝区边坡开挖三维蠕变损伤稳定性计算,获得对边坡开挖设计和施工具有指导意义的建议和结论。

VARIABLE PARAMETERS-BASED CREEP DAMAGE CONSTITUTIVE MODEL AND ITS ENGINEERING APPLICATION

Abstract:Considering effects of weakness of rock parameters,a creep damage constitutive model with variable parameters is proposed. In the model,the creep parameters of the rock are weakened with time gradually,so the deterioration process of the material can be reflected by unsteady creep parameters directly. The central difference equation in three-dimensional condition of creep damage constitutive model is deduced. The constitutive model is programmed by the secondary development of software FLAC3D using C++ and FISH. The model is applied in slope project of dam foundation at Dagangshan Hydropower Station. Based on the results of the compressive creep test,the creep damage parameters of rock mass in dam site are inversed. Reasonable evaluation and suggestions for the slope design and construction are provided though three-dimensional calculation of creep damage stability of the slope excavation at Dagangshan Hydropower Station.
